ANDERSEN v. THIERET

No. 89-1574.

903 F.2d 526 (1990)

Daniel ANDERSEN, Petitioner-Appellant, v. James THIERET, Warden, Respondent-Appellee.

United States Court of Appeals, Seventh Circuit.

Decided June 5, 1990.

As Amended June 11, 1990.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Frank C. Lipuma, Mayer, Brown & Platt, Chicago, Ill., for petitioner-appellant.

Nathan P. Maddox, Asst. Atty. Gen., Office of the Atty. Gen., Criminal Appeals Div., Springfield, Ill., for respondent-appellee.

Before WOOD, Jr., EASTERBROOK and MANION, Circuit Judges.


HARLINGTON WOOD, Jr., Circuit Judge.

Daniel Andersen brings this habeas petition to challenge his incarceration at the Menard Correctional Center in Menard, Illinois. Andersen alleges that his confession to these crimes was not voluntary and that the state trial court violated his Miranda rights by admitting into evidence certain statements he made shortly after his arrest. The district court denied Andersen's petition and we affirm.
